Analysis

Business programs in Pennsylvania occupy a vast spectrum, from Carnegie Mellon grads earning nearly $96,000 to much more modest outcomes—and Bryn Athyn's small cohort sizes mean we're working with estimated figures here. Based on comparable business programs statewide, graduates typically start around $47,000 with about $27,000 in debt. That's essentially right at Pennsylvania's median for this credential and slightly above national norms, suggesting a mainstream outcome rather than an exceptional one.

The debt-to-earnings ratio of 0.57 sits in reasonable territory—you're looking at roughly six months of gross salary in debt, which most financial planners consider manageable. However, with nearly half of students receiving Pell grants, that $27,000 debt load could feel quite different to families without financial cushions. The gap between Bryn Athyn's estimated outcomes and Pennsylvania's elite business programs is stark, but that comparison may be less relevant than understanding what this degree actually delivers: a solid if unspectacular foundation in a field where career trajectory often depends heavily on networking, internships, and post-graduate hustle.

For families considering this investment, the key question is whether Bryn Athyn's small, faith-centered environment offers specific advantages—strong mentorship, tight alumni networks, or values alignment—that justify comparable costs to larger programs with more established business school reputations. The financials alone suggest neither a red flag nor a standout opportunity.

About This Data

Source: U.S. Department of Education College Scorecard (October 2025 release)

Population: Graduates who received federal financial aid (Title IV grants or loans). At Bryn Athyn College of the New Church, approximately 46% of students receive Pell grants. Students who did not receive federal aid are not included in these figures.

Earnings: Median earnings from IRS W-2 data for graduates who are employed and not enrolled in further education, measured 1 year after completion. Earnings are pre-tax and include wages, salaries, and self-employment income.

Debt: Median cumulative federal loan debt at graduation. Does not include private loans or Parent PLUS loans borrowed on behalf of students.

Estimated Earnings: Actual earnings data is not available for this program (typically due to privacy thresholds when fewer than 30 graduates reported earnings). The estimate shown is based on the median of 64 similar programs in PA. Actual outcomes may vary.
